Abstract A homologous series of heterocyclic liquid crystals containing the quinoline unit have been synthesized and characterized. These compounds show a smectic phase at low temperatures. The quinoline unit containing lone pair electrons introduces a significant dipole moment resulting in attractive forces to form a smectic phase. The heterocyclic structure may also break the centrosymmetry of the core of the molecule, which may be favored in the application of displays and nonlinear optics.
